Output 43df5f71c74e7bd0fd03326fa9f30ea6f57a4a1caf37bacd4e940cdae660cfb1:1

value
2905243
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 66c52674fedc51964d6bb6a022efbc3069446bc4 OP_EQUALVERIFY OP_CHECKSIG
address
LUbMN1xa9D3waXYqYvPVBzfUrguJ6GCRnQ
transaction
43df5f71c74e7bd0fd03326fa9f30ea6f57a4a1caf37bacd4e940cdae660cfb1
spent
true